Lagavulin 12 Ans Release 2024 Fireside Tales 70cl 57.4°
Fireside Tales reveals a softer version of the famous Lagavulin.
Inspired by the fireside ambience of Islay, this whisky features mellowed, complex peat.
Aged in first-, second- and third-fill bourbon casks, this 12-year-old Lagavulin offers notes of toffee, vanilla and coconut, balanced by spices.
The oak moderates the power of the peat, making it soft and enchanting.

The distillery has been built in 1816 on the South-East coast of Islay, not far from the ruins of Dunyvaig castle, the old fortress of the Lord of the Isles. Lagavulin produces a Single Malt almost as legendary as the island where it was born.
Among all the Islay malts, renowned for their peaty and smoky character, Lagavulin stands out for its depth and complexity: powerful and intensely peaty, it is also rich and round, almost mellow in the mouth. It is this double personality that makes it possible to better understand the exceptional "strength cask" versions offered by the distillery. The unique character and quality of Lagavulin whiskies allows the distillery to be part of the Classic Malts Selection. Created more than 20 years ago, the latter combines Single Malts, from the know-how of emblematic distilleries, to offer you the essentials of the great terroirs of Scotland.
